Jump to content

BlackDevilDev

Members
  • Posts

    363
  • Joined

  • Last visited

  • Feedback

    0%

Everything posted by BlackDevilDev

  1. Τιποτα ...και αυτο μπορεισ να το κανεισ απο το MANAGEER CLASS που οταν περνει καποιος το τριτο class δου δινει ενα GianntCodex , αν κανεις μια αντιγραφη για το δευτερο ή τριτο class , μπορεισ να βαλεισ adena ...Αλλα νομιζω εχει Config μεσα στο L2JMod ,δεν θυμαμαι ακριβως,και βαζεισ τα Reward...
  2. απλως λεω μια πιθανη λυση...το αλλο που θα μπορουσεσ να κανεισ ειναι να τα περνουν στο πρωτο class (δηλαδη στα 20λν ) ή στο δευτερο δηλαδη στα 40lv ειναι ενασ τροπος αντιμετωπισεις και αυτο ..... οχι 100% ομως αλλα νομιζω θα κανει την δουλιτσα του..... και που εισαι φιλε μου , ειμαι ενεργοσ 3χρονια και εχω 200 ποστ βλεπε και μετα μιλα...φιλικα λευτερης
  3. ρε φιλε μου απλως μην τους ξεκινασ με adena , μην ειναι ολα στο πιατο :P
  4. Γεια σας παιδια , εχω ενα προβλημα το οποιο δεν μπορω να επιλησω εδω και ωρα προσπαθησα να κανω install το TortoiseSVN και το SlikSvn(δεν θυμαμαι πως ακριβως γραφεται )... Αυτη ειναι μια εικονα για να σας διευκοληνω (συγνωμη για τα ορθογραφικα).
  5. my friend try to register game server (bartz)...... (gameserver/config) if i rember ....and this is not section for request ..... read the rules :P ....Friendling! (sorry for my english)
  6. Ευχαριστουμε πολυ Debian !!!
  7. Debian ..μπρορεις οτι φτιαχνεις να τα βαζεις στην αρχη του topic να περνουμε και εμεις καποιες ιδεεεσ?
  8. Φιλε μου αν μιλας για το startGamserver.bat && to StartLoginServer.bat .... Γιατι δεν πολυ καταλαβα τι λες . Δοκιμασε να κανεις register game server ή αν δεν πετυχει να ξανα κανεις install to σερβερ...(Δεν πολυ καταλαβα το προβλημα σου ,αλλα νομιζω απο αυτα που καταλαβα κατι τετοιο ειναι το προβλημα σου)
  9. Εσυ μην κανεις ολο το mod δειξε μου πως να αρχινησω ,δηλαδη κανε μου ενα + Champion Medium ,και τα υπολοιπα τα κανω εγω......
  10. Στο Related L2JavaServer ,υπαρχει ενα ειδος Champion , εδω δεν θελω ενα τετοιο θελω 4-5 περιπου διαφορετικα τα οποια θα μπορω να τους αλλαζω στατιστικα και τα ονοματα ....... Δηλαδη θα εχω 4-5 Champion διαφορετικα στατιστικα ..Δηλαδη θα εχω το ευκολο,μετριο,δυνατο,πολυ δυνατο , παρα πολυ δυνατο.... Προσπαθησα να το κανω με το κωδικα τον Champion αλλα δεν τον βρηκα....
  11. Λοιπον παιδια θελω να φτιαξω κατηγοριεσ Champion 5-6 κατηγοριες και θα τους να τους βαζω αναλογα Status μπωρειται να με Help????
  12. Γεια σας θα ηθελα καποια βοηθεια σε γενικα θεμα Mod k.t.l αν θελεται επεικηνωνειστε μαζι μου ...να σας στειλω Skype...
  13. Οποιος επιθυμει να με βοηθησει δωρεαν σε ενα Custom Mod για H5 . Ασ μου στειλει πρωσοπικο μυνημα, για λεπτομεριες.. Το Custom Mod το εχω μισοτελειωσει ......
  14. Μπραβο φιλε μου πολυ καλο Tutorial , με βοηθησες σε καποιες αποριες περι Java.
  15. Γεια σας παιδια , εφτιαξα ενα Custom Mod στο οποιο οταν ενας παιχτης ειναι Hero.Τοτες θα του βγαλει ενα μυνημα π.χ Welcome Hero. Δεν ειμαι σιγουρος στο οτι αν εχετε ενεργοποιημενο το Related Welcome Message αν βγαλει καμοια επιπλοκη...Οποιος το τεσταρει ας μου πει..... ### Eclipse Workspace Patch 1.0 #P L2J_Server_BETA Index: dist/game/config/L2JMods.properties =================================================================== --- dist/game/config/L2JMods.properties (revision 5717) +++ dist/game/config/L2JMods.properties (working copy) @@ -479,4 +479,17 @@ # Enables .changepassword voiced command which allows the players to change their account's password ingame. # Default: False -AllowChangePassword = False \ No newline at end of file +AllowChangePassword = False + +#---------------------------------------------------------------------------- +#Welcome Hero Message +#---------------------------------------------------------------------------- + +#This Config Enable the 'Welcome Hero Message' +#Default: False +MessageHeroEnable = False +#This Config edit the Message for Welcome Hero. +MessageHeroText = Welcome Hero. +#This Config set time hero. +#Default: 10 +ScreenWelcomeMessageTimeHero = 10 \ No newline at end of file Index: java/com/l2jserver/Config.java =================================================================== --- java/com/l2jserver/Config.java (revision 5717) +++ java/com/l2jserver/Config.java (working copy) @@ -777,7 +777,9 @@ public static int L2JMOD_DUALBOX_CHECK_MAX_L2EVENT_PARTICIPANTS_PER_IP; public static Map<Integer, Integer> L2JMOD_DUALBOX_CHECK_WHITELIST; public static boolean L2JMOD_ALLOW_CHANGE_PASSWORD; - + public static boolean WELCOME_MESSAGE_HERO_ENABLE; + public static String WELCOME_MESSAGE_HERO_TEXT; + public static int WELCOME_MESSAGE_TIME_HERO; // -------------------------------------------------- // NPC Settings // -------------------------------------------------- @@ -2683,6 +2685,9 @@ } } L2JMOD_ALLOW_CHANGE_PASSWORD = Boolean.parseBoolean(L2JModSettings.getProperty("AllowChangePassword", "False")); + WELCOME_MESSAGE_HERO_ENABLE = Boolean.parseBoolean(L2JModSettings.getProperty("MessageHeroEnable", "False")); + WELCOME_MESSAGE_HERO_TEXT = (L2JModSettings.getProperty("MessageHeroText", "")); + WELCOME_MESSAGE_TIME_HERO = Integer.parseInt(L2JModSettings.getProperty("ScreenWelcomeMessageTimeHero", "10")) * 1000; // Load PvP L2Properties file (if exists) final File pvp = new File(PVP_CONFIG_FILE); Index: java/com/l2jserver/gameserver/network/clientpackets/EnterWorld.java =================================================================== --- java/com/l2jserver/gameserver/network/clientpackets/EnterWorld.java (revision 5717) +++ java/com/l2jserver/gameserver/network/clientpackets/EnterWorld.java (working copy) @@ -575,6 +575,11 @@ TvTEvent.onLogin(activeChar); + if (activeChar.isHero() && Config.WELCOME_MESSAGE_HERO_ENABLE) + { + activeChar.sendPacket(new ExShowScreenMessage(Config.WELCOME_MESSAGE_HERO_TEXT, Config.WELCOME_MESSAGE_TIME_HERO)); + } + if (Config.WELCOME_MESSAGE_ENABLED) { activeChar.sendPacket(new ExShowScreenMessage(Config.WELCOME_MESSAGE_TEXT, Config.WELCOME_MESSAGE_TIME));
  16. Οχι αυτο ειναι command "/tradeoff" ...Εγω το εφτιαξα , το προβλημα ειναι οτι δεν μου στελνει το μυνημα και εφοσον δεν μου στελνει το μυνημα δεν δοκιμασα να το δοκιμασω , αν λειτουργει ,γιατι θελω να μου στελνει και το μυνημα ...και απο τι νομιζω για να μου απενερηοποιησει το Trade δεν πρεπει να στειλνω καποιο πακετο στον Char?? π.χ ( ActiveChar.SendPacket(Ταδε Πακετο)) Update ! if (COMMAND_IDS[0] != id) return false; activeChar.setTradeRefusal(false); activeChar.sendMessage("Trade is OFF."); activeChar.sendPacket(ms); return true; Αυτο ειναι σωστο?
  17. Γεια σας παιδια ,εχω τον παρακατω κωδικα αλλα στον Char μου δεν στελνει το πακετο ..... Τι εντολη πρεπει να βαλω και που να την βαλω..Το Command το εχω βαλει και στο Clinet στο CommandName-e.Το Command ειναι για να απενεργοπειειται το Trade ...... /* * This program is free software: you can redistribute it and/or modify it under * the terms of the GNU General Public License as published by the Free Software * Foundation, either version 3 of the License, or (at your option) any later * version. * * This program is distributed in the hope that it will be useful, but WITHOUT *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S * FOR A PARTICULAR PURPOSE. See the GNU General Public License for more * details. * * You should have received a copy of the GNU General Public License along with * this program. If not, see <http://www.gnu.org/licenses/>. */ package handlers.usercommandhandlers; import com.l2jserver.gameserver.handler.IUserCommandHandler; import com.l2jserver.gameserver.model.actor.instance.L2PcInstance; import com.l2jserver.gameserver.network.serverpackets.L2GameServerPacket; /** * @author ΕΛΕΥΘΕΡΙΟΣ * */ public class TradeOff implements IUserCommandHandler { private static final int[] COMMAND_IDS = { 201 }; /* (non-Javadoc) * @see com.l2jserver.gameserver.handler.IUserCommandHandler#useUserCommand(int, com.l2jserver.gameserver.model.actor.instance.L2PcInstance) */ @Override public boolean useUserCommand(int id, L2PcInstance activeChar) { if (COMMAND_IDS[0] != id) return false; activeChar.setTradeRefusal(false); activeChar.sendMessage("Trade is OFF."); return true; } /* (non-Javadoc) * @see com.l2jserver.gameserver.handler.IUserCommandHandler#getUserCommandList() */ @Override public int[] getUserCommandList() { // TODO Auto-generated method stub return null; } /** * @return the commandIds */ public static int[] getCommandIds() { return COMMAND_IDS; } }
  18. (sry gia double post) <skill id="51003" levels="1" name="Dagger antiheavy"> <set name="target" val="TARGET_SELF"/> <set name="skillType" val="BUFF"/> <set name="operateType" val="OP_PASSIVE"/> <set name="castRange" val="-1"/> <set name="effectRange" val="-1"/> <and> <player class_id_restriction="91" /> <--Εδω βαλε το id του class που θελεις να το προστεσεις... <player level="83" /> Και αυτο εδω για ποσα Lv </and> <for> <mul val="0.1" order="0x30" stat="pDef"> <using kind="Heavy"/> </mul> </for> </skill>
  19. Στο εξηγησα εδω , δοκιμασε αυτο ...Βαλε και το Level που θεσ να βγαινει το Skill ..... και το Class Id px. Sto 2class tou daggera i sto 3 class tou dagera... katalabes ti ennow?
  20. oxi bebaia ...to skill ayto yparxei mesa sto pack sou apo arxika i esy to eftiaxes olo??? (Auto pou sou eipa aplws to prosteteis ston kodika sou ekei pou sou eipa)
  21. <and> <player class_id_restriction="91" /> <--Εδω βαλε το id του class που θελεις να το προστεσεις... <player level="83" /> Και αυτο εδω για ποσα Lv </and> Δεν ειμαι σιγουρος αλλα νομιζω καπως ετσι....Δοκιμασε και πες μου..... Βαλτο κατω απο το <set name="effectRange" val="-1"/>
  22. Βρες το ID του passive skill που θες και ανεβασε το code ... Στο φακελο skill βρισκεται αν νομιζω καλα (σε μορφη .xml) και αν το δω θα σου πω
  23. Zake , εγω εβαλα την εντολη στο Clinet μεσα στο CommandName. Αλλα οταν παω να την εκτελεσω δεν μου βγαζει τπτ εντελως.Οταν εννοεις register στο gameserver?
  24. Ρε παιδια η εντολη μεσα στο παιχνιδι δεν μου την βγαζει γιατι???????
  25. Γεια σας παιδια εφτιαξα εναν κωδικα τον οποιο δεν ξερω αν ισχυει καν ,δεν τον εχω δοκιμασει γιατι εχω καποια προβληματα με το Clinet,τελως παντων. Θα ηθελα να ρωτησω απο εμπειρους αν ισχυουν αυτα που γραφω (δεν μου εβγαλε καποιο error),ειναι ο πρωτος κωδικας μου.Θα ηθελα να μου πειτε τι πρεπει να προσεξω...Για να μην μαθω λαθος να γραφω. Εχει και σημεια τα οποια μπηκαν μονα τους απο το Eclipse , αυτα ειναι ασχετα ? ή εκει πρεπει να βαλω τον κωδικα μου Ευχαριστω πολυ. ### Eclipse Workspace Patch 1.0 #P L2J_DataPack Index: dist/game/data/scripts/handlers/voicedcommandhandlers/BlackDevil.java =================================================================== --- dist/game/data/scripts/handlers/voicedcommandhandlers/BlackDevil.java (revision 0) +++ dist/game/data/scripts/handlers/voicedcommandhandlers/BlackDevil.java (working copy) @@ -0,0 +1,80 @@ +/* + * This program is free software: you can redistribute it and/or modify it under + * the terms of the GNU General Public License as published by the Free Software + * Foundation, either version 3 of the License, or (at your option) any later + * version. + * + * This program is distributed in the hope that it will be useful, but WITHOUT + *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S + * FOR A PARTICULAR PURPOSE. See the GNU General Public License for more + * details. + * + * You should have received a copy of the GNU General Public License along with + * this program. If not, see <http://www.gnu.org/licenses/>. + */ + +package handlers.voicedcommandhandlers; + +import com.l2jserver.gameserver.handler.IVoicedCommandHandler; +import com.l2jserver.gameserver.model.actor.instance.L2PcInstance; +import com.l2jserver.gameserver.cache.HtmCache; + +public class BlackDevil implements IVoicedCommandHandler +{ + + private static final String[] _voicedCommands = + { + "news" + }; + private String html; + + /* (non-Javadoc) + * @see com.l2jserver.gameserver.handler.IVoicedCommandHandler#useVoicedCommand(java.lang.String, com.l2jserver.gameserver.model.actor.instance.L2PcInstance, java.lang.String) + */ + @Override + public boolean useVoicedCommand(String command, L2PcInstance activeChar, String params) + { + if(command.equals("news")) + { + setHtml(HtmCache.getInstance().getHtm("en", "data/html/servnews.htm")); + + } + return false; (Αυτο εδω εννοει οτι αν δεν ισχυει το παραπανω δεν προχοραει ο κωδικασ?) + } + + /* (non-Javadoc) + * @see com.l2jserver.gameserver.handler.IVoicedCommandHandler#getVoicedCommandList() + */ + @Override + public String[] getVoicedCommandList() + { + // TODO Auto-generated method stub + return null; + } + + /** + * @return the Voicedcommands + */ + public static String[] getVoicedcommands() + { + return _voicedCommands; + } + + /** + * @return the html + */ + public String getHtml() + { + return html; + } + + /** + * @param html the html to set + */ + public void setHtml(String html) + { + this.html = html; + } + + +}
×
×
  • Create New...

AdBlock Extension Detected!

Our website is made possible by displaying online advertisements to our members.

Please disable AdBlock browser extension first, to be able to use our community.

I've Disabled AdBlock